Take control of your pain

The Center was created for individuals with long-standing chronic pain symptoms who have not found adequate pain relief, whose use of opioid pain medication is causing problems in their lives, or whose emotional problems are complicating their chronic pain recovery. The range of pain conditions we treat covers musculoskeletal disorders, neuropathic syndromes and Chronic Pain Syndrome. We also address the psychological disorders that often occur with chronic pain, such as depression and anxiety.

We want our patients to put the control of pain where it belongs – under their control. We want them to experience increased pain relief with reduced reliance on pain relievers. We want to empower them with pain management tools that will improve their ability to function and enhance their quality of life.

Inpatient treatment Many patients begin treatment in our inpatient unit. They may be admitted for detoxification from alcohol or other substances, and, when appropriate, a careful, medically managed reduction in opioid medications begins. Simultaneous treatment of psychiatric symptoms

is also provided as needed. The goals of this level of

treatment are diagnostic assessment, safe detoxification,

symptom reduction and stabilization. Inpatient

treatment is usually covered by health insurance.

Transitional living For this level of care, patients reside on campus where their chronic pain is targeted through a mix of therapies, with the aim of increasing physical functioning, psychological flexibility and overall resilience. Treatment begins with an extensive

diagnostic evaluation of the patient’s current chronic

pain problem, as well as its history, and any co-occurring

psychiatric disorders that may be impeding recovery.

This evaluation forms the basis of a specific diagnosis

and an individualized treatment plan.

Evidence-based, patient-focused treatments include:

• Pain Medication Management

• Physical Therapy and Conditioning

• Cognitive Behavioral Therapy

• Acceptance and Commitment Therapy

• Individual and Group Counseling

Guided meditation and Chronic Pain Anonymous

meetings are also available.

We encourage family participation

We like to include families in the chronic pain treatment

process as much as possible. Over the course of

pain treatment with us, patients can participate with

their families in a 1-day Family Program that provides

family support, education on chronic pain and

communication skills.

For those patients who require treatment for substance

use, we offer an intensive 4-day Addiction and Co-

Occuring Disorders Family Program that provides the

opportunity to learn about the assessment, diagnosis

and treatment of addictions. The program also includes

education on relapse prevention and aftercare strategies,

communication and conflict resolution, and allows

families to meet others in similar situations.

Our treatment team

Our caring, multispecialty chronic pain treatment team

includes psychologists, psychiatrists, pain physicians,

physical therapists, dieticians, nurses and counselors.

Wellness Services

Patients in our transitional living program may also

make use of our Wellness Services which offer a holistic

approach to recovery in recognition of the integration

of body, mind and spirit. Services include yoga,

acupuncture, personal fitness training, meditation and

massage therapy. These alternative therapies are meant

to be complementary to traditional medical care, not a

substitute for it. They are most effective when combined

with medical treatment to help alleviate symptoms of

pain and anxiety. These services are available for an

additional cost.

Aftercare planning

This unique year-long outpatient support program is

open to graduates of the transitional living program. It is

designed to help patients maintain, sustain, and build on

the gains made during their stay at Silver Hill. During the

program, patients meet for day long sessions that include

physical, individual and group therapy. They are able to

refine exercise routines and develop a support network

with other patients. And any new or emergent problems

can be addressed with patients, their families, and their

community clinicians.

Our patients get betterIn a survey of patients who completed our residential program the majority reported a reduction in pain, opioid use, and symptoms of depression and anxiety.• 24% mean reduction in reported pain• Greater than 50% reduction in pain interference

with activity and enjoyment of life• Depression and anxiety symptoms were

markedly reduced
